baptise

 

Definitions from WordNet

Verb baptise has 1 sense
  1. baptize, baptise, christen - administer baptism to; "The parents had the child baptized"
    --1 is one way to name, call
    Derived form: noun baptism1
    Sample sentence:
    They baptise him "Bobby"

Baptise

Description:

Baptise is a verb that means to perform the Christian sacrament of baptism, involving the application of water to a person, usually marking their initiation into the Christian church.

It can also refer to initiating someone into a particular group, organization, or cause.

Examples:

  • The priest will baptise the baby during Sunday's church service.
  • She decided to baptise herself as a symbol of her commitment to her faith.
  • The missionary works to baptise new converts in remote villages.
